Ingredients:
For the Custard:
- 200 ml (6.8 fl oz) milk
- 300 g (11 oz) ladyfingers
- 2 eggs
- 100 g (3.5 oz) sugar
- 1 lemon, zested
- 50 g (1.8 oz) cornstarch
- 500 ml (17 fl oz) milk
- 80 g (2.8 oz) white chocolate, chopped
For the Chocolate Drink (Optional):
- 10 g (0.4 oz) cocoa powder
- 10 g (0.4 oz) sugar
- 80 ml (2.7 fl oz) strong coffee (cooled)
- 70 ml (2.4 fl oz) warm milk
- 50 ml (1.7 fl oz) whipping cream
- 10 g (0.4 oz) condensed milk
- 30 g (1.1 oz) mascarpone cheese
- 5 ml (0.2 fl oz) vanilla essence
- 5 g (0.2 oz) cocoa powder
- 1 ladyfinger, crumbled (for garnish)
Instructions:
-
Get the Ladyfingers Ready: Line a baking dish with a single layer of ladyfingers. They’ll be the base for this delightful dessert!
-
Make the Custard: In a saucepan, grab your whisk and combine the eggs, sugar, lemon zest, and cornstarch. Whisk it all together until it’s smooth and creamy. Then, gradually whisk in the 200 ml of milk. Now comes the heat! Turn on your stovetop to medium heat and whisk the mixture constantly. Keep whisking until it thickens and starts to bubble. Once it reaches that stage, reduce the heat to low and simmer for 1 minute. Take the pan off the heat and stir in the chopped white chocolate. Keep stirring until the chocolate melts completely and is well incorporated.
-
Assemble the Dessert: Pour the hot custard over the ladyfingers you arranged in the baking dish. Let it cool down a bit, then add another layer of ladyfingers on top of the custard. This will create a beautiful layered effect. Finally, pop the whole thing in the refrigerator for at least 2 hours, or until it’s completely set.
-
Chocolate Drink (Optional): This step is for the chocolate lovers! In a small bowl, whisk together the cocoa powder and sugar. Then, add the cooled coffee and whisk again until you have a smooth mixture. In a separate bowl, whip up the whipping cream with the condensed milk, mascarpone cheese, and vanilla essence. You want to achieve soft peaks when you whip it. Once you have that perfect consistency, gently fold the whipped cream mixture into the coffee mixture.
-
Serving Time!: Spoon out the chilled Ladyfinger Delight into individual bowls. Now, if you made the chocolate drink, drizzle some of that deliciousness on top of each serving. To finish it off with a flourish, sprinkle some crumbled ladyfinger on top for an extra textural and visual delight!
More Information:
- Don’t have white chocolate? You can substitute it with milk chocolate or even chopped dark chocolate.
- The chocolate drink is completely optional. If you don’t have the ingredients or don’t feel like making it, the dessert is still delicious on its own!
- Leftovers can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
